Referencing external modules/functions in setup_all for tests
I rely on several calls to setup and setup_all in my ExUnit tests. This is a useful way to call several functions, e.g.
setup_all [:helper_function1, :helper_function2]
I’m wondering how I can reference other functions in other modules? E.g. if want to call TestHelpers.something how do I reference it in there?
Marked As Solved
LostKobrakai
You can‘t. Setup functions need to be local (or imported).

This is possible in ExUnit now (v1.15.0)
setup {MyModule, :my_setup_function}
